Software Magazine, June, 1993
Dan Jenkins was named president and CEO of Softlab, Inc., Atlanta. The firm also promoted Roger Andrews to vice president of technology.
Arbor Software Corp., Santa Clara, Calif., named Mark Perry to its board of directors.
The MacNeal-Schwendler Corp., Los Angeles, promoted Dennis Nagy to chief operations officer, a new post.
BTG, Inc., Vienna, Va., appointed Terrence McManus controller.
Michael Kohlsdorf was named chief financial officer at Brock Control Systems, Inc., Atlanta.
Stephen Hall was appointed to the new position of vice president of finance and administration, and chief financial officer at Objective Software, Inc., Redwood City, Calif.

Landmark Graphics Corp., Houston, named James Downing and Charles Blackburn to the firm's board of directors.
Philippe Courtot, former chief executive officer and president of cc:Mail, was named to the board of directors at Atlanta-based VisiSoft, Inc.
Legato Systems, Inc., Palo Alto, Calif., appointed Eric Benhamou to the company's board of directors.
Xerox Computer Services, Los Angeles, named Jay Martinson senior vice president of development.
Barry Lynch was appointed managing director of Clarion Software (Europe) Ltd., a wholly owned subsidiary of Clarion Software Corp., Pompano Beach, Fla.
